WebIntroduction Ephedra L. (Gnetales) comprises ;50 species inhabiting dry, often sandy or rocky, subtropical to temperate areas of the Northern Hemisphere and South America (Kubitzki 1990). They are shrubs or herbs, similar in gross morphology, with op- posite or whorled phyllotaxis. An … Webephedra, (genus Ephedra), genus of 65 species of gymnosperm shrubs of the family Ephedraceae. Ephedra is an evolutionally isolated group and is the only genus in the order Ephedrales (division Gnetophyta). Species …

WebEphedraceae are adapted to extremely arid regions, growing often in high sunny habitats, and occur as high as 4000 m above sea level in both the Andes and the Himalayas.
